On Thu, Dec 02, 2004 at 12:09:20PM -0600, Cindy Cullen wrote:
> 
> > Depending on what file system you use, however, you may need to
> > recompile the kernel with NTFS support - I don't know if Fedora
> > includes that by default. If you use FAT, then this is a non-issue.
> 
> I'm using NTFS for Windows XP
> 
> > Assuming, of course, that the Windows C: corresponds to /dev/hda1 in
> > Linux. The output of `fdisk -l /dev/hda', run as root, may be of
> > assistance here.
> 
> When I try to run this command from su terminal, I get:
> 
> bash: fdisk: command not found

Hi Cindy--I believe this issue is covered in the list faq, 

http://home.nyc.rr.com/computertaijutsu/linfaq.html

I'm not sure about Fedora, but many distributions don't give you root's
$PATH with su.

Take a look at the faq and see if the solution there helps.
